CONCEPT MODEL S1

MAIN FEATURES

Overall Dimension:
  • 136,6 x 136,6 x 52,8m (32,8m above sea level)

  • Substructure weight: 10950 tons (incl 7000 tons on concrete foundation)

  • Water depths: 60 – 1500m

  • Mooring: 4 anchor and mooring lines

Wind, wave and sun energy installation
  • 5 MW installed wind turbine capacity
  • 14 MMWEC Multi motion wave energy converter
  • 0,2 MW installed sun energy capacity
Capacity
  • Installed capacity 19,2MW

CONCEPT MODEL Q1

MAIN FEATURES

Overall Dimension:
  • 500m x 500 m x 52,8 m. ((32,8m above sea level)
  • Substructure weight: 50 000 tons
  • Water depths: 60 – 1500m
Wind, wave and sun energy installation
  • 40MW installed wind turbine capacity

  • 59MW Multi motion wave energy converter

  • 1MW installed sun energy capacity

Capacity
  • Installed capacity 100MW

MORE THAN DOUBLE

THE ENERGY OUTPUT:

HARNESSING WIND, SUN AND

FOUNDATION MOVEMENT

Flex2power generates more electricity by combining wind, sun, and the energy from foundation movements caused by waves, wind, and currents. This innovative approach enables more than double the energy output compared to conventional wind turbines.
